W10207783 Whirlpool Washer Suspension Spring Kit (Kit of 3)

W10207783 Whirlpool Washer Suspension⁤ Spring ⁢Kit (Kit ⁤of 3) is a set of three coil⁢ suspension springs intended⁣ to support and stabilize the washer⁣ tub assembly in compatible Whirlpool washing machines.These springs are mechanical suspension components that attach⁤ between the cabinet and the tub or tub mounting plate, providing vertical ‍compliance and restoring force to control tub movement during fill, wash​ and spin cycles.

Within the appliance the suspension⁣ springs ‌carry both static loads (the weight of the tub and contents) and dynamic loads (inertial forces during agitation and high-speed⁣ spin). They work in‌ concert wiht other suspension elements such as dampers/shock absorbers, suspension rods or brackets, the outer tub, and the drive/bearing assembly to control system resonance, limit transmission of vibration to the ⁤cabinet, and maintain tub‍ alignment. ⁣Spring characteristics (free ‍length,⁣ installed preload and spring rate) affect natural frequency and load distribution; improper or failed springs can increase bearing and drive wear, produce excessive vibration or ⁣noise, and allow the⁤ tub to contact the⁣ cabinet during operation.

Function and Mechanical Role of Washer Suspension Springs⁤ in Tub Support‌ and Vibration Control

The W10207783 Whirlpool Washer Suspension‍ Spring ‌Kit (Kit of 3) contains three helical ⁢tension springs that support the washer tub assembly and establish the designed static ride ⁣height between the tub and the cabinet. These ⁢springs bear ‌the static weight of the tub, ‍drum, and retained water, and they ‌act as the primary elastic elements in the suspension system, storing potential energy during displacement and returning the tub ​toward its ‍neutral position. In normal operation the springs work with shock absorbers, dampers, and the outer cabinet to control the tub’s center-of-mass motion; matching⁣ the correct spring free​ length and rate is necessary to restore the manufacturer-specified natural frequency and vertical travel after ​a repair or replacement.

Mechanically,the springs​ function as vibration isolators​ that reduce transmitted forces to the chassis by lowering the system natural frequency below dominant excitation⁢ from the spin cycle. A weakened, elongated, or broken spring increases ⁣tub displacement, shifts the suspension resonance⁣ into the operating range, and can result in banging, excessive lateral travel, or premature loading of other components such​ as shocks and the drive coupling. Practical service actions ‌include measuring free length and visual condition, replacing all springs in the set to preserve balanced behavior, and confirming correct ⁤hook⁣ orientation and attachment points⁣ to achieve the intended preload. Typical field symptoms, inspection ⁣checkpoints, and a compact ⁣reference ⁢are listed below to aid diagnosis and correct component selection.

  • Symptoms of degraded springs:⁣ excessive tub travel, loud ​impact noises at high RPM, drum contacting the cabinet, or persistent imbalance messages.
  • Inspection checkpoints: free length vs. spec, corrosion or coil deformation,​ secure hook attachments, and simultaneous condition of shocks/dampers.
  • Installation guidance: replace the matched set to maintain‌ uniform spring rate; ensure correct preload and ⁣routing to prevent binding.

Common Failure Symptoms and Diagnostic Indicators of Suspension Spring Wear or Breakage

The W10207783 Whirlpool Washer Suspension Spring Kit (Kit of 3) replaces the three suspension springs that support the tub assembly in many Whirlpool top‑load washers. ‍These springs carry the⁣ static weight of the tub and ‌transmit dynamic loads during agitation and spin, providing vertical ⁣isolation​ and controlled⁤ rebound. As the springs lose preload‍ through ‌corrosion, coil deformation, or breakage, the⁢ tub shifts off its designed centerline and the ‍remaining suspension components are forced to bear uneven loads; ‌a typical consequence is ⁢increased cabinet vibration, tub-to-tub contact⁤ during high‑speed spin, and progressive ‌wear of mounting hooks or shock⁢ absorbers. Compatibility is determined by whether the washer⁣ uses a three‑spring suspension system and matching mounting hardware, so confirm fitment to the ⁢model before installation.

  • Excessive vibration or rocking: ⁢ washer rocks more than usual during agitation ​or​ spin.
  • Asymmetric tub position: visible sag or tilt of the inner ‌tub when the cabinet access panel ​is removed.
  • Impact noises: clunking,scraping,or knocking during spin ⁣caused by tub contact with the‍ outer tub or cabinet.
  • Visible coil damage: stretched, corroded, or severed⁤ spring ends or detached hooks.

Diagnosing spring failure requires correlating ​symptoms with simple tests: inspect springs under load with the cabinet open, compare motion response of the tub to a known good unit, and check for displaced ⁤rubber isolators or⁢ bent ‌mounting hardware. Distinguish spring faults from​ bearing or motor issues by noting that‍ suspension failure⁣ produces uncontrolled tub⁣ movement and⁢ impact sounds while bearings typically cause⁢ grinding and resistance​ to smooth rotation; a free‑spinning drum with pronounced movement points toward ​suspension springs. when replacing failed springs, verify that mounting hooks and studs are ⁢undamaged and replace the full set rather than a single spring to restore uniform preload and predictable dynamic behavior.

Q&A

What ⁢is the ⁢W10207783 Whirlpool Washer Suspension Spring Kit ⁣(Kit of 3)?

The W10207783 is an OEM replacement kit consisting of three suspension springs used on many Whirlpool ⁤(and ​some Kenmore/Maytag) top‑load washers that use a three‑spring suspension⁣ system.​ The springs support the⁣ tub/inner basket and control vertical movement‌ and vibration during the wash and spin cycles.

What symptoms indicate⁢ the ‌suspension springs need‍ replacing?

common signs include excessive tub movement, loud banging or thumping​ during spin, the tub sagging or leaning to one side, repeated out‑of‑balance⁣ errors, and ⁢increased⁤ vibration or noise. If the tub seems loose ​when lifted or the washer moves across the floor during spin, worn or stretched springs are likely.

How⁢ do I verify this‍ kit‌ is compatible with my washer model?

Locate​ your washer’s model number (usually on a⁣ tag behind the lid, on the door jam,‌ or on the back of the cabinet) and use the Whirlpool parts⁢ lookup or a reputable parts retailer to‌ confirm that W10207783 is listed for that model. because ‌suspension systems vary,always match the part to your exact model number rather than assuming compatibility.

Can I replace the springs myself, and what tools/precautions are required?

Yes, a​ mechanically inclined homeowner can usually ⁣replace these springs. ​Basic tools include pliers, ‍a screwdriver or​ nut driver set, and work gloves. Key safety ⁢steps: unplug the⁢ washer and turn off the water, support ⁣the tub securely before ⁢removing springs (they are under tension), and remove⁣ the cabinet or top panel as required for your model. Take photos⁤ as you disassemble ⁤to aid reassembly. If ​you’re uncomfortable ‍working under tension or removing the cabinet, hire a qualified appliance technician.

What is the general installation process and how long does it⁤ take?

Typical⁤ steps: unplug washer ​and shut off ⁢water,remove access panels​ or⁣ top,support the tub (and/or use a helper),remove ⁣the old‌ springs from‌ their hooks or ⁢brackets,install the new springs making⁢ sure hooks/clips seat ‌correctly,then reassemble.For an experienced DIYer the job commonly takes 30-60 minutes;‌ for others allow more time. Always relieve spring tension carefully to avoid injury.

Should⁤ I​ replace all three‍ springs at once or just the ⁤broken one?

It’s recommended to replace all ‌three​ springs at once. Springs wear progressively ⁤and replacing only the failed spring can leave the ‍tub⁢ unbalanced and cause premature failure of the remaining springs or other suspension ⁤components.

Are there other parts I should inspect or replace while changing the springs?

Yes. Inspect spring mounting brackets, hooks/retainers,‌ suspension rods/dampers ⁣(on models that use them), the⁣ snubber/damper⁢ pad at the bottom⁣ of the tub, and‍ the tub-to-transmission​ seals/bearings ⁢for wear or damage. Replace any ‌corroded or damaged clips and worn dampers to ⁤ensure a‍ stable suspension and prolong the life of the new springs.

Why did ​the springs fail and how long do replacement springs typically last?

Failure causes include metal fatigue from normal use, repeated heavy or unbalanced loads, corrosion, or broken mounting hardware. Lifespan varies with usage and load‌ habits; ‌many‌ springs last several years to over a decade. For long service life‌ avoid routinely overloading the ‍washer and distribute laundry evenly to reduce stress on the suspension.
